Wasps are crucial beneficial insects inside the environment, the release states. Wasps are valuable pollinators and Extraordinary biological control agents that support preserve pest insect populations from exploding uncontrolled through the summertime and drop months. Wasps hunt several species of pest insects and feed them to their youthful for protein, which exercise leads to a much healthier ecosystem.

various species of wasps might be helpful to gardens as pollinators, but others can result in harm to homes and people. Wasp stings are distressing for most and can result in anaphylactic shock in those who are allergic. That is why it can be vital to control wasp nests around and inside of homes, apartments, and business structures.
